
A-12-year-old girl has been reportedly killed during a shoot out between the operatives of the Edo State Police Command and suspected kidnappers.
The girl was among passengers abducted by gunmen along the Fugar-Agenebode road, Etsako East Local Government Area on Friday, July 11, 2025.
The Public Relations Officer of the Edo State Police Command, Moses Yamu, disclosed this in a statement on Saturday.
However, he said 14 victims were rescued after the shoot out.
Yamu said the deceased was fatally shot by the fleeing kidnappers during the crossfire.
He further disclosed that one female victim is still unaccounted for, and search efforts are ongoing to ensure her safe rescue.
The spokesman explained that the rescue operation was conducted by a combined team of operatives of the Command in Agenebode, local vigilantes and hunters who responded swiftly and pursued the assailants into the forest.
Yamu added that during the encounter, a gun duel ensued along Obe Hill by Pipeline leading to Ajaokuta, resulting in the successful rescue of 14 kidnapped passengers.
Parts of the statement read, “On 11/07/2025 at about 1920hrs, upon receiving a distress call that armed men blocked the Fugar-Agenebode road, Etsako East Local Government Area, the Command immediately mobilised a combined team of police operatives from Agenebode, local vigilantes, and hunters who responded swiftly and pursued the assailants into the forest.
“During the encounter, a gun duel ensued along Obe Hill by pipeline leading to Ajaokuta, the security team successfully rescued fourteen (14) kidnapped passengers alive. Unfortunately, a 12-year-old girl was fatally shot by the fleeing kidnappers during the crossfire.
“One female victim is still unaccounted for, and search efforts are ongoing to ensure her safe rescue
“This follows the report that armed men suspected to be kidnappers ambushed and blocked the highway, opened fire on unsuspecting commuters, killing two persons on the spot and abducting others in a brazen act of violence” he said.
The Commissioner of Police in Edo State, Monday Agbonika, commended the bravery and swift response of the combined security team.
He assured the public that everything possible is being done to apprehend the perpetrators and bring them to justice.
While extending the Command’s condolences to the family of the deceased, the CP assured the general public that operations in the area have been intensified.
He stated that additional deployments have been made to prevent further attacks and track down the fleeing criminals.
